Commit Graph

  • db31c1548b feat: code transform single run vars Joel 2025-05-20 15:10:15 +0800
  • cf73faf174 feat: add FileUploaderField and TextAreaField components; enhance BaseField to support file inputs twwu 2025-05-20 15:09:30 +0800
  • e6e6504ae4
    fix: bugs Junyan Qin 2025-05-20 15:08:06 +0800
  • 64c52d16dc feat: knowledge run var Joel 2025-05-20 15:03:09 +0800
  • ba52bf27c1 r2 jyong 2025-05-20 14:57:26 +0800
  • 153abb181d feat: add PluginVerification Yeuoly 2025-05-20 14:53:23 +0800
  • 09547b4c8d
    fix: fix page broken for undefined permission (#19972) Good Wood 2025-05-20 14:41:10 +0800
  • d6d8d25026 feat: code vars value Joel 2025-05-20 14:33:51 +0800
  • cbec89f69e chore(api): Mark all methods of WorkflowNodeExecutionRepository as abstract QuantumGhost 2025-05-20 14:30:22 +0800
  • 77773c9c5c fix: llm can get the right filled var Joel 2025-05-20 14:17:53 +0800
  • 55f4177b01 merge main zxhlyh 2025-05-20 14:03:54 +0800
  • 2531427623 fix: fix page broken for undefined permission G.Wood-Sun 2025-05-20 12:33:37 +0800
  • 403544f1d4 refactor zhangx1n 2025-05-20 12:16:45 +0800
  • b6396ef4fe Merge branch 'main' into feat/plugin-install-scope-management zhangx1n 2025-05-20 12:12:47 +0800
  • d186daa131
    E-300 (#19726) NFish 2025-05-20 12:07:50 +0800
  • 09c560b9cf fix(api): Fix workflow-as-tool execution failure QuantumGhost 2025-05-20 11:59:14 +0800
  • 14a9052d60 refactor: update variable naming for consistency and improve data source handling in pipeline components twwu 2025-05-20 11:42:22 +0800
  • c71e71e788
    Merge 95a06ff076 into 6a8ca8296b 2025-05-20 11:08:25 +0800
  • ee4b5bfca6 fix: AttributeError: 'Account' object has no attribute '_current_tenant'. Did you mean: 'current_tenant'? fix/19933-account-object-has-no-attribute-_current_tenant-when-workflow-uses-workflow-as-tool-node crazywoola 2025-05-20 11:05:31 +0800
  • f382d4eb39 refactor: update plugin installation scope comments and default value zhangx1n 2025-05-20 10:48:01 +0800
  • 6a8ca8296b
    chore: update redis dependency to version 6.1.0 in api/pyproject.toml (#19885) Raina Otoni 2025-05-20 11:45:03 +0900
  • 7ae529c3b0
    Revert "chore: upgrade Redis from v6 to v7 in middlewares" (#19960) crazywoola 2025-05-20 10:44:53 +0800
  • d17098429d fix: clear node vars status Joel 2025-05-20 10:41:29 +0800
  • d4018f3d8e style: fix import order to satisfy Ruff check Zihe JI 2025-05-20 10:40:42 +0800
  • 4da13fbad5
    Revert "chore: upgrade Redis from v6 to v7 in middlewares (#19935)" crazywoola 2025-05-20 10:36:01 +0800
  • 044c793823
    chore: reformat and code cleanup GareArc 2025-05-19 19:34:43 -0700
  • 911f9eadd0
    fix model workflow_draft_variables duplicate app_id set. (#19949) 湛露先生 2025-05-20 10:26:34 +0800
  • 3eac8fd61c fix: multiple retrieve reranking_enabled switch zengruizhao 2025-05-20 10:25:37 +0800
  • c9ee60e197
    Feat(WaterCrawl error handling): add custom exceptions and error handling (#19948) Amir Mohsen Asaran 2025-05-20 04:25:16 +0200
  • 4e5789df89
    docs: Optimize Response data array object indentation for the /messages interface (#19922) yeyunwen 2025-05-20 10:23:48 +0800
  • 498852f6d2 chore: increase agent max iteration to 10-99 Novice 2025-05-20 09:46:01 +0800
  • a7c3bfc7f6 test: add test case for metadata with Decimal to cover fix for #19936 Zihe JI 2025-05-20 09:43:47 +0800
  • e399e84be6 fix: ensure metadata is JSON serializable by applying jsonable_encoder (fixes #19936) Zihe JI 2025-05-20 09:42:34 +0800
  • a18a6f50ab
    chore: upgrade Redis from v6 to v7 in middlewares (#19935) Bowen Liang 2025-05-20 09:36:21 +0800
  • dee3da8db8
    fix model workflow_draft_variables duplicate app_id set. zhanluxianshen 2025-05-20 05:08:23 +0800
  • 2f5aa21e6e reformat code Amir Mohsen 2025-05-19 21:47:50 +0200
  • 14c2dceaec Merge branch 'main' of https://github.com/langgenius/dify Amir Mohsen 2025-05-19 21:19:40 +0200
  • 47c9cdad6f feat(watercrawl custom exception): add custom exceptions and error handling Amir Mohsen 2025-05-19 21:16:41 +0200
  • 276c02f341
    feat: Variable click jumps to source node (#13623) wellCh4n 2025-05-19 23:17:18 +0800
  • 1b02493c1d feat(workflow): var jump wellCh4n 2025-05-14 23:56:19 +0800
  • 6a9e0b1005
    feat(api): Introduce `WorkflowDraftVariable` Model (#19737) QuantumGhost 2025-05-19 22:59:56 +0800
  • 56077cd155 feat: add plugin installation permission model and integrate into feature service zhangx1n 2025-05-19 22:41:44 +0800
  • 8205b08c84 fix: correct spelling errors in plugin installation scope and permission attributes zhangx1n 2025-05-19 22:32:38 +0800
  • 0c462c4b87 feat(api): let `execution_metadata_dict` to return empty dict when the value is `None` QuantumGhost 2025-05-19 20:45:18 +0800
  • 7adcd0726d
    Add files via upload 阿尔豪 2025-05-19 20:48:14 +0800
  • ec5cde6827 refactor(api): Remove manually specified unique constraint name QuantumGhost 2025-05-19 20:12:44 +0800
  • 1836b7d4c0 refactor(api): Remove unnecessary `PrimaryKeyConstraint` table args QuantumGhost 2025-05-19 20:02:44 +0800
  • bc89e1ea8f refactor(api): Rename model factory methods to `new_...` QuantumGhost 2025-05-19 19:58:35 +0800
  • 19f9ae6aeb refactor(api): Use UPPER_SNAKE_CASE name for enum members QuantumGhost 2025-05-19 19:57:44 +0800
  • 8cb58584cb chore(api): fix mypy violations. QuantumGhost 2025-05-15 15:51:30 +0800
  • 24386fd952 feat(api): Add migration for `WorkflowDraftVariable` model QuantumGhost 2025-05-15 13:59:18 +0800
  • 1d11aa41c8 feat(api): Add `WorkflowDraftVariable` model QuantumGhost 2025-05-15 13:59:04 +0800
  • f6fb4c0625 test(api): add unit tests for `EnumText` QuantumGhost 2025-05-15 12:37:30 +0800
  • 601fcbc21a feat(api): Add `EnumText` column type for SQLAlchemy QuantumGhost 2025-05-15 12:34:58 +0800
  • a44fb09c08 update uv.lock Bowen Liang 2025-05-19 18:51:04 +0800
  • 1ba62e457f redis[hiredis]~=6.1.0 Bowen Liang 2025-05-19 18:49:49 +0800
  • 42830c5cd8
    Add files via upload 阿尔豪 2025-05-19 18:38:08 +0800
  • 77192d80a7 redis:7-alpine Bowen Liang 2025-05-19 18:24:46 +0800
  • 314a2f9be8 Merge branch 'feat/rag-pipeline' of https://github.com/langgenius/dify into feat/rag-pipeline twwu 2025-05-19 18:21:29 +0800
  • 8eee344fbb fix: correct hover state logic and refactor environment variable handling in FieldItem and usePipelineInit twwu 2025-05-19 18:21:17 +0800
  • 0e0a266142 merge main zxhlyh 2025-05-19 18:11:45 +0800
  • daf440597b chore: remove agent turn limits Novice 2025-05-19 18:10:07 +0800
  • 7bce35913d i18n zxhlyh 2025-05-19 18:08:27 +0800
  • 8550887f2c reformated zhangx1n 2025-05-19 18:08:50 +0800
  • c1a58ac160 feat: mcp client init Novice 2025-05-19 18:03:40 +0800
  • bea3ff04db feat: remove specific partner marketplaces from plugin installation permission zhangx1n 2025-05-19 17:59:39 +0800
  • 2d36b49a35 feat: add plugin installation permission model and update feature service zhangx1n 2025-05-19 17:58:23 +0800
  • 1b390344ef fix: append run not work Joel 2025-05-19 17:48:07 +0800
  • bbebf9ad3e
    fix: db_model save to _node_execution_cache (#19911) 非法操作 2025-05-19 17:17:43 +0800
  • 2c792096ae docs: Optimize Response data array object indentation for the /messages interface yeyunwen 2025-05-19 16:55:44 +0800
  • cb4cf46ea5
    build hotfix/0519 Joel 2025-05-19 16:43:21 +0800
  • f260b177b9 fix: upload avatar failed (#19853) Joel 2025-05-17 10:55:12 +0800
  • 6ba1b4c999 fix: not show sys vars Joel 2025-05-19 16:28:06 +0800
  • 7898dbd5bf Merge branch 'feat/rag-pipeline' of https://github.com/langgenius/dify into feat/rag-pipeline twwu 2025-05-19 16:26:24 +0800
  • bd1073ff1a refactor: update input variable types to use PipelineInputVarType and simplify form data handling twwu 2025-05-19 16:26:13 +0800
  • 1bbd572593 option card zxhlyh 2025-05-19 15:59:04 +0800
  • 23933a48f8 fix db_model save to _node_execution_cache hjlarry 2025-05-19 15:53:33 +0800
  • 15840f554a fix: value change not set Joel 2025-05-19 15:13:15 +0800
  • 44c90045ab
    feat(auto-upgrade): celery scheduled task Junyan Qin 2025-05-19 15:08:47 +0800
  • e25fcb78ea
    Revert "fix: add markdown lint config" GareArc 2025-05-19 00:07:41 -0700
  • 0c994f98de
    fix: reformat GareArc 2025-05-19 00:04:47 -0700
  • ffcb561b6f
    fix: align core folder with main GareArc 2025-05-19 00:03:01 -0700
  • 3e762426dd fix: value not rerend fns Joel 2025-05-19 14:41:37 +0800
  • 00d7b88a5d fix: style of var type picker JzoNg 2025-05-19 14:38:49 +0800
  • 70c826cae3 remove e-300 from github workflow yaml file NFish 2025-05-19 14:36:47 +0800
  • 01d1da1035 fix: style of var reference in LLM jinja edtior JzoNg 2025-05-19 14:33:54 +0800
  • 75e05ce1a3 fix: remove unused rc-textarea NFish 2025-05-19 14:26:17 +0800
  • 8f02c0fe4f fix: node status not update Joel 2025-05-19 14:25:37 +0800
  • 5199297f61 run and history zxhlyh 2025-05-19 14:23:40 +0800
  • 134252a997 fix: style of radio group JzoNg 2025-05-19 14:17:46 +0800
  • 56962a5920
    fix: add markdown lint config fix/e-legacy-clean-up GareArc 2025-05-18 23:17:41 -0700
  • 1598be6311
    fix: reformat based on superlinter GareArc 2025-05-18 23:11:05 -0700
  • b1bd2c1d5f
    fix: fetch depth from 0 GareArc 2025-05-18 23:00:11 -0700
  • dd4dda4d8c fix: append node append deplicate data Joel 2025-05-19 13:56:24 +0800
  • 820476c57e
    fix: remove legacy files in enterprise version GareArc 2025-05-18 21:20:49 -0700
  • ee1d74d6b3 chore: delect ok Joel 2025-05-19 10:58:28 +0800
  • e7003902b7 Merge branch 'main' into e-300 NFish 2025-05-19 10:09:31 +0800
  • 11146b6bae
    fix create_tracing_app_config error (#19884) heyszt 2025-05-19 10:09:21 +0800
  • 74ed4d2562 fix: generate deterministic operationId for root endpoints without one Hao Cheng 2025-05-19 02:43:16 +0200
  • 85d7dab772 update uv.lock Raina Otoni 2025-05-19 01:19:48 +0900